When I received my S5 I noticed that the back cover came damaged. It has a bend on the bottom edge and a pinched edge on the side. I called Verizon and they said all they can do is send me a like new phone. Samsung said that the back cover isn't covered in the warranty and I have to wait till they start selling back covers and purchase one myself. I tried to talk to someone higher up but was told no one was available.
Is there anything else I can do just to get a replacement cover? I don't want to get a like new phone because even though it can't be used for long anything can happen in a short time.

I just walked out of the Verizon store where I ordered my phone from with a new back cover. I told them what happened, they looked up my account, went in the back and gave me a new cover. Calling verizon and Samsung was a waste of time.
